Types of Stress Washing Machines
When it concerns pressure cleaning, comprehending the different sorts of pressure washing machines offered can make a considerable distinction in your cleaning effectiveness.
You'll generally encounter three primary types: electric, gas, and hot water pressure washing machines.
Electric stress washing machines are excellent for light-duty tasks, such as washing autos or cleaning up outdoor patios. They're quieter, easier to use, and perfect for smaller work around your home.
If you require even more power for tougher tasks, gas stress washing machines are the way to go. They're much more effective and can deal with heavy-duty tasks like stripping paint or cleansing huge driveways. However, they need more upkeep and can be a bit louder.

Security Precautions
Prior to diving into your pressure washing project, it's vital to focus on safety and security precautions to protect on your own and your environments. First, wear appropriate gear, including security goggles, handwear covers, and non-slip footwear. These products will shield you from debris and high-pressure water.
Next off, be mindful of your tools. Inspect the stress washer for any type of leaks or problems before usage. See to it all connections are tight, and constantly follow the maker's instructions pertaining to procedure and maintenance.
When dealing with chemicals, ensure you remain in a well-ventilated area and use a mask to prevent breathing in damaging fumes. Maintain an emergency treatment kit close by for any kind of minor injuries that might take place throughout the job.
Keep in mind to maintain a secure distance from electrical outlets, power lines, and various other possible hazards. Beware of unsafe surface areas, particularly when making use of water on pathways or driveways.
Finally, stay clear of directing the nozzle at individuals, pet dogs, or delicate surfaces. By complying with these security precautions, you'll produce a more secure workplace and decrease the risk of accidents or injuries while stress washing.
Stay sharp, and don't hurry your job!
Best Practices for Pressure Washing
Among the best methods for stress cleaning is to begin with a thorough assessment of the surface area you'll be cleansing. Check for any damage, loose products, or areas that need special care. This will assist you change your stress and technique as necessary.

Always start with the most affordable stress and slowly raise it if required.
Before you begin, clear the location of any type of barriers and protect plants, windows, and various other surfaces that may be damaged by the spray.
When cleaning, keep the nozzle at a constant range from the surface area, and use sweeping activities to avoid touches. Work from top to bottom to make sure that dust and debris fall away as you clean up.
Lastly, wash the location extensively to get rid of any soap or cleansing service residues. After you're done, check your work to guarantee you didn't miss any kind of areas.
Adhering to these finest methods will certainly assist you achieve the best outcomes while lengthening the life of your surfaces.
